Output e4e38620999cf3a363c121094240d78b13fb0c644e969f24f1c5198db8aea7e8:1

value
47350051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c871085b51f4920a57c7da4647db3db558314a OP_EQUAL
address
32DbRRbNXdezAYGeQNc9RkbH775Z349Bcv
transaction
e4e38620999cf3a363c121094240d78b13fb0c644e969f24f1c5198db8aea7e8
spent
true